Field Positions

There are 10 players on each team in lacrosse. Each player has a specific position on the field with different responsibilities.

  • Attack: The attackmen are responsible for scoring goals. They are typically the most skilled players on the team and have the best shots.
  • Midfield: The midfielders are responsible for controlling the ball and moving it up and down the field. They are also responsible for defending against the other team’s attackmen.
  • Defense: The defensemen are responsible for preventing the other team from scoring goals. They are typically the strongest and most physical players on the team.
  • Goalkeeper: The goalkeeper is responsible for stopping the other team from scoring goals. They are the only players allowed to enter the goal crease.

Lacrosse Field Safety

Lacrosse field rules diagram mens boys practice guidelines references visit

Lacrosse is a physical game, and there is always the potential for injuries. However, there are a number of things that players can do to help prevent injuries.

  • Wear proper protective gear: All lacrosse players should wear a helmet, shoulder pads, elbow pads, and gloves. This gear can help to protect players from serious injuries.
  • Stay hydrated: It is important to stay hydrated during lacrosse games and practices. Dehydration can lead to fatigue and muscle cramps, which can increase the risk of injuries.
  • Warm up before playing: Warming up before playing can help to prevent injuries by preparing the body for physical activity. Stretching and light exercise can help to improve flexibility and range of motion, which can reduce the risk of strains and sprains.
  • Cool down after playing: Cooling down after playing can help to prevent injuries by reducing muscle soreness and stiffness. Stretching and light exercise can help to improve flexibility and range of motion, which can reduce the risk of strains and sprains.
